#1d590c Color Information
In a RGB color space, hex #1d590c is composed of 11.4% red, 34.9% green and 4.7% blue. Whereas in a CMYK color space, it is composed of 67.4% cyan, 0% magenta, 86.5% yellow and 65.1% black. It has a hue angle of 106.8 degrees, a saturation of 76.2% and a lightness of 19.8%. #1d590c color hex could be obtained by blending #3ab218 with #000000. Closest websafe color is: #336600.

● #1d590c color description : Very dark lime green.
#1d590c Color Conversion
The hexadecimal color #1d590c has RGB values of R:29, G:89, B:12 and CMYK values of C:0.67, M:0, Y:0.87, K:0.65. Its decimal value is 1923340.

Shades and Tints of #1d590c
A shade is achieved by adding black to any pure hue, while a tint is created by mixing white to any pure color. In this example, #010300 is the darkest color, while #f3fdf0 is the lightest one.
